Output 8bb399dc61f102cea034a71e35c0d288c9d1ecd789ac24f13248cbe39e6b9f92:7

value
38765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aec45c82ce9f62e318e00e4959f4c9540a66c50 OP_EQUAL
address
3HGmqfM9kTZ2A21i5xyWZAPmHaTgS7gtx9
transaction
8bb399dc61f102cea034a71e35c0d288c9d1ecd789ac24f13248cbe39e6b9f92
spent
true